Effective Ways to Minimize Garden Waste Using a Mulcher
Garden waste quietly piles up faster than most growers expect. A single afternoon of pruning can fill a wheelie bin, and repeated lawn trims, hedge clippings, and faded vegetable tops quickly compound the problem.
A modern mulcher turns this steady stream of debris into a resource instead of a liability. By shredding material into fine particles, it collapses bulky stems and leaves into a fraction of their original volume while unlocking nutrients that would otherwise leave the property in plastic sacks.
Match the Machine to the Material
Impact shredders excel on soft, green prunings because their rapidly spinning blades whip stems apart before the fibres can tangle. They produce a fluffy, moisture-rich mulch that breaks down within weeks around lettuce or marigold beds.
Crushing shredders use slow, high-torque rollers to crack woody branches up to 40 mm thick. The resulting chips are uniform and carbon-rich, perfect for paths or for mixing into a hot compost heap that needs structure.
Leaf-shredding vacuums collect and dice autumn litter in one pass, reducing 10 bags of plane-tree leaves into a single sack of bronze confetti that can be stockpiled for spring soil coverage.
Test Moisture Before You Feed
Green waste that drips when squeezed will bog down any blade system. Spread clippings on a tarp for an hour, turn once, and the surface evaporation that occurs is usually enough to stop clogging without overdrying the nutritious sap.
Alternate Texture to Keep the Hopper Clear
Feed a handful of dry brown leaves after every armload of sappy hydrangea stems. The carbon-rich flakes act like sawdust on a workshop floor, absorbing excess moisture and preventing the sticky build-up that forces mid-session cleaning.
Process in Small Batches for Faster Decay
Shredding everything into one homogenous pile seems efficient, but it locks the heap into a single density and moisture level. Instead, create three short stacks: fine green mulch for quick soil dosing, medium chips for path borders, and coarse shards for slow compost porosity.
Each batch can then be lightly moistened or turned at its own rhythm, accelerating decomposition where you want it and preserving carbon where you do not. The result is a staggered supply of soil improver that stretches across the growing season instead of arriving all at once.
Cycle Nutrients Back to the Same Bed
Tomato vines fed with their own shredded stems return calcium and potassium exactly where the new roots will search next spring. Simply scatter the fresh mulch between rows, cover with a thin layer of soil, and let winter frost leach the minerals downward.
Because pathogens rarely survive the combined assault of shredding, drying, and soil microbes, the risk of reinfection is lower than many gardeners assume. Still, skip this tight loop for plants that suffered blight or rust; instead route those trimmings to a hot compost zone that exceeds 60 °C for at least a week.
Spot-Treat with Fresh Mulch
A fistful of still-green shreddings tucked around the crown of a newly planted courgette acts as both feed and weed barrier. The nitrogen rush triggers leaf growth while the mat blocks light from germinating annual seeds.
Build Living Pathways that Breathe
Woody chips laid 8 cm deep between raised beds cushion knees and kneelers while creating a fungal highway that peppers the garden with beneficial mycorrhizae. Every footstep presses air pockets into the layer, keeping it aerobic and sweet-smelling even during humid summers.
After two years the paths sink to half their original depth, having rotted into a dark, crumbly tilth that can be scraped up and used as potting mix. Replace the vanished layer with fresh shreddings and the cycle begins again, turning a static walkway into a slow-motion compost corridor.
Stockpile Autumn Gold for Spring
October’s grapevine prunings and November’s leaf drop arrive faster than any garden can absorb them on the spot. Shred straight into ventilated bulk bags, stack two high under a roof overhang, and you will have a dry, sweet-smelling reserve ready for the first dry spell of April.
Because the material is already reduced in volume by 75 %, a single cubic metre of stockpile equals four cubic metres of raw waste saved from municipal collection. That saving alone often repays the purchase price of an entry-level electric shredder within the first year.
Add Biochar for Long-Term Stability
Dust a shovel of coarse biochar into every tenth bag of shredded waste. The porous carbon locks onto tannins and resins, preventing the sour aroma that can develop in anaerobic corners and extending shelf life to three years without turning.
Calibrate Chip Size to Mulch Purpose
Adjust the screen or blade gap to 5 mm when shredding for strawberry beds; the fine fragments knit together and deny light to weeds while still allowing rain to percolate. Switch to 15 mm chips for shrub borders where airflow and longer persistence matter more than weed suppression.
Record the settings in a notebook taped to the shredder housing so you can replicate the outcome next year without guesswork. Over time these notes become a customized manual that outperforms any generic chart provided by the manufacturer.
Harness Heat without a Compost Thermometer
A 1 m³ pile built from two parts fresh green shreddings and one part dry woody chips will hit 55 °C within 48 hours if you simply squeeze the material into a dome and drape with an old fleece jacket. The fabric traps rising steam, recycling moisture and turning the heap into a self-basting oven.
After five days, slip a hand into the core; if you can hold it there for only three seconds, the pile is hot enough to kill weed seeds. Turn immediately to bring outer edges into the centre, and the temperature spike will repeat for another three-day cycle.
Skip the Turn when Cold Composting Woody Chips
Fungal decomposition proceeds slowly at 20 °C yet still yields stable humus within 18 months. Simply moisten the pile once a month and leave it undisturbed; white mycelial threads will lace the chips into a sweet soil conditioner that smells like forest floor.
Feed the Mulcher, Not the Landfill
Corn stalks, sunflower stems, and Brussels sprout heels look too tough for most gardens, yet a crushing shredder reduces them to splinters that rot in half the time of intact stems. The key is to feed the material within 24 hours of harvest while the fibres still hold some sap and bend rather than shatter.
Delaying until the stalks dry turns them into brittle rods that bounce off the blades and create more dust than mulch. If you must wait, soak the pile overnight in a wheelbarrow of water to restore flexibility and reduce airborne particles when shredding.
Layer Shreddings for Balanced Lasagna Beds
Start a new bed in late autumn by laying cardboard directly on turf, then alternate 5 cm of green shreddings with 5 cm of brown every two weeks until the stack reaches 40 cm. Winter precipitation and soil warmth collapse the pile to 20 cm by planting time, giving you a weed-free, nutrient-rich strip that needs no digging.
Because the layers are already partially decomposed, carrot and parsnip roots meet no resistance, while the lower cardboard sheet slowly disappears under a thriving earthworm colony. The technique works even on heavy clay because the shredded organic matter acts as both sponge and divider, preventing the clay from slumping back into a solid mass.
Top with Coarse Chips to Deter Cats
Felines dislike the uneven texture of 15 mm pine chips. A 3 cm layer over the freshly planted lasagna bed discourages digging while still allowing seedlings to push through.

Pair Shreddings with Liquid Manure
Fill a 200 L rain barrel one-third full with nettle or comfrey leaves, top up with water, and float a sack of fresh green shreddings on the surface. The porous chips act as biofilters, trapping rising ammonia and converting it to nitrate faster than a plain leaf brew.
After two weeks, drain the brown liquid at 1:10 dilution for a nitrogen boost on leafy crops. The spent shreddings, now inoculated with microbes, go straight onto the compost pile to kick-start a new heating phase.
Cut Noise and Hours with Batch Prepping
Collect prunings in 60 L tubs throughout the week, then run the shredder for one concentrated 30-minute session instead of short, frequent bursts. The motor stays at operating temperature, blades slice more cleanly, and you avoid the repetitive start-up surge that neighbours complain about on Sunday mornings.
Stack the tubs so that soft material tops the pile; starting the hopper with sappy trimmings lubricates the cutting chamber and helps woody chips glide through without stalling the motor.
Sharpen Blades after Every Fourth Session
A five-minute touch-up with a 300-grit diamond file keeps the edge keen enough to slice tomato stems without bruising the pith. Dull blades tear rather than cut, creating brown tips that invite fungal infection in the very mulch meant to protect plants.
